Wider weather episode

A squall line developed in western Ohio on April 17th along a cold front before tracking east into western Pennsylvania. Behind the cold front, a 50kt low-level jet was measured on the KPBZ radar at 3,000ft and surface based instability ranged between 500J/kg to 1,000J/kg. As a result, widespread wind damage was noted with this passing system.
